When we speak about schema in that context of the web, we are generally referring to Schema.org, a joint effort created by prominent search engines like Google, Bing, Yahoo, and Yandex. This partnership seeks to develop an standardized terminology for data organization on the web.
The primary purpose of schema markup is to help search engines more effectively understand the content on websites. By implementing schema structure, webmasters can offer additional details about the content, what crawlers can use to present enhanced search results.
To demonstrate, if you own a online platform that sells products, adding schema markup can enable Google identify specific elements about your products, such as cost, availability, ratings, and extra details. This information can then be displayed in rich snippets on Google listings, potentially increasing your user interaction.
Several types of schema are available, every one structured for certain types of content. Some common types include:
Organization schema: Offers details about an company
Person schema: Details information about individuals
Product schema: Highlights details of products
Event schema: Shares information about planned occasions
Recipe schema: Shows culinary directions and components
Review schema: Highlights customer evaluations

JSON-LD (JavaScript Object Notation for Linked Data) currently stands as the recommended approach for implementing schema structure, as it allows site owners to insert the markup code in the script instead of incorporating it directly into the HTML.

The advantages of using schema structure go past just enhancing how your web pages appears in search results. It could also aid with voice search optimization, as technologies like Google Assistant, Alexa, and Siri commonly utilize structured data to provide information to questions.
Furthermore, schema implementation serves the vital role in advanced internet functionality, that strives to develop a smarter internet where machines can interpret the meaning behind information, rather than just handling phrases.
To check if your schema markup is properly formatted, it's possible to employ the Structured Data Testing Tool or the search engine's Rich Results Test. These resources will assist you discover any problems in your markup and ensure that web crawlers can accurately read your structured data.
